Dr. RK Prasad Shares His L&D Confessions: Practical Know-How for Maximizing Learning Impact

Learning and development (L&D) is a crucial aspect of any organization. It plays a significant role in shaping the skills and knowledge of employees, ultimately leading to the success and growth of the company. However, it is also an area that is often plagued with common pitfalls and challenges.

Dr. RK Prasad, a renowned L&D expert, has spent years in the field, gaining valuable insights and experience. In this article, he shares his confessions and practical know-how on how to avoid these pitfalls and maximize learning impact.

Pitfall #1: Lack of Clarity in Learning Objectives

Many organizations start L&D initiatives without clearly defining the learning objectives. As a result, the training programs end up being vague and unfocused. Dr. Prasad emphasizes the importance of having a clear understanding of the desired learning outcomes. He advises organizations to set specific, measurable, achievable, relevant, and time-bound (SMART) learning objectives. This will not only keep the training focused but also help in measuring the success of the program.

Pitfall #2: One-Size-Fits-All Approach

Another common mistake in L&D is adopting a one-size-fits-all approach. Every employee has different learning needs and styles, and a generic training program cannot cater to all of them. Dr. Prasad suggests conducting a training needs analysis to identify the specific learning needs of employees and then designing personalized training programs accordingly. This approach will make the training more effective and relevant to the employees.

Pitfall #3: Lack of Alignment with Business Goals

Training programs should not be seen as an isolated activity but as a means to achieve the organization’s business goals. However, many organizations fail to align their L&D initiatives with their business objectives. Dr. Prasad advises that organizations should first define their business goals and then align their training programs to support those goals. This will ensure that the training is not only beneficial for employees but also contributes to the overall success of the organization.

Pitfall #4: Neglecting Follow-Up and Reinforcement

One of the biggest mistakes organizations make is assuming that the training ends with the completion of the program. However, learning is a continuous process, and without follow-up and reinforcement, the impact of training diminishes over time. Dr. Prasad suggests incorporating post-training activities such as on-the-job assignments, coaching, and mentoring to reinforce the learning and ensure its application in the workplace. This will not only help in retaining the knowledge and skills acquired but also lead to improved job performance.

Practical Tips for Maximizing Learning Impact

Apart from avoiding common pitfalls, Dr. Prasad also shares some practical tips for maximizing learning impact.

Tip #1: Use a Blended Learning Approach

With the advancement of technology, traditional classroom training is no longer the only option. Dr. Prasad recommends using a blended learning approach that combines different modalities such as eLearning, virtual classrooms, and face-to-face training. This approach will cater to the diverse learning needs of employees and make the training more engaging and effective.

Tip #2: Encourage Continuous Learning

In today’s fast-paced business world, employees need to continuously update their skills and knowledge to stay relevant and competitive. Dr. Prasad stresses the importance of creating a culture of continuous learning in the organization. It can be achieved by providing access to self-paced learning resources, promoting knowledge sharing, and recognizing and rewarding employees for their efforts to learn and grow.

Tip #3: Measure the Impact of Learning

Measuring the impact of training is crucial in determining its effectiveness and making improvements. Dr. Prasad suggests using a mix of quantitative and qualitative methods to measure learning impact. These can include pre- and post-training assessments, feedback surveys, and on-the-job performance evaluations. The data collected can help in identifying the areas of improvement and making necessary changes to the training program.

In Conclusion

Dr. RK Prasad’s confessions and practical tips provide valuable insights for organizations looking to enhance their L&D initiatives. By avoiding common pitfalls and implementing practical strategies, organizations can maximize the impact of their training programs and ultimately, contribute to their overall success.
